WebJul 27, 2024 · phonics s sound video: How to pronounce the /s/ sound: The mouth is slightly stretched. Your upper and lower teeth are touching. The tongue is nearly close to the upper teeth. Push the air through to make the /sssss/ sound. /s/ sound is voiceless. There is no vibration made by the vocal cords to produce it. WebWhen the letter c is followed by the vowels e , i, or y, it usually makes its soft sound. Examples of that are ce nt, ci rcus, and cy clone. If ” e i or y” come after the letter c it will say its soft sound. This sound is the same as /s/ so words like certain, citrus and bicycle with all have a soft s sound.
